Abilene, Tx vs Curico-General Freire Climate & Distance Between

Chile flag
  • The distance between Abilene, Tx, Usa and Curico-General Freire, Chile is approximately 8,060 km or 5,008 mi.
  • To reach Abilene, Tx in this distance one would set out from Curico-General Freire bearing 335.1°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Abilene, Tx bearing 335.8° or NNW .
  • Abilene,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Curico-General Freire has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
  • Abilene,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Curico-General Freire is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 5 °C (9°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.2 °C (18.4°F) more in Abilene,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 82.1 mm (3.2 in) less which is equivalent to 82.1 l/m² (2.01 US gal/ft²) or 821,000 l/ha (87,770 US gal/ac) less. About 8/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.3° higher in Abilene, Tx than in Curico-General Freire.
